Output 0669d59a1f425821a88d1f6eeffb07894841854d81685069fb24141adbd44eaf:1

value
176677039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c9cdd78d22d3bc7304931b206a369bc4a5c51b9 OP_EQUAL
address
3A8i1NY152FfADeLm9E1ZxJHM4jqJiNW2H
transaction
0669d59a1f425821a88d1f6eeffb07894841854d81685069fb24141adbd44eaf